Vice-President of the European Commission, EU Representative for Foreign and Security Policy Josep Borrell notes that negotiations on security in Europe should be held with the participation of representatives of the EU and Ukraine. According to UNIAN, Borrell said this at a press conference with Ukrainian Foreign Minister Dmitry Kuleba in the village of Luganskaya.
“There is no security in Europe without the security of Ukraine. And it is clear that any discussion on European security must include the European Union and Ukraine. Ukraine should be involved in any discussions about Ukraine – first of all. And the conversation about security in Europe cannot take place not only without consultations, but also without the participation of the Europeans. It is for this reason that we are in close coordination with the United States, NATO and other like-minded countries, ”Borrell stressed.
At the same time, the EU representative noted that the conflict on the borders of Ukraine in Russia is on the verge of deepening, and the tension is growing with regard to European security in general.
